We are Past High Hockey Club.
We are an incorporated not for profit sporting association, governed by our constitution and by-laws.
Our governing body is the Toowoomba Hockey Association.
We conduct our business and play hockey from the facilities at Club Glenvale where we have 2 artificial turf fields and 3 grass hockey fields, that are owned and maintained by Toowoomba Hockey Association.
There are 5 independent hockey clubs of which Past High is one.
We are all responsible to finance the operation of own club and we are audited yearly in accordance with our legal obligations under our Constitution and the Queensland Associations Act 1981.
Volunteers from our club are proudly involved with the 'Belong in Hockey' program which assists migrants and refugees to be a part of the Toowoomba hockey community. This Is a THA program that we assist with implementing. We also have a number of refugees or migrants currently playing for our club, whom we warmly welcome. They are a part of our hockey community.
In 2025 we welcomed 2025 refugee participants who played in the A3 women's premiership. We currently have a migrant family of 5 at the club and the father is playing A4men and manages a team. Two of the sons play in the U12 and u14 divisions.
